ALEXANDRIA, Va., Jan. 13 -- United States Patent no. 12,525,724, issued on Jan. 13, was assigned to GAPWAVES AB (Gothenburg, Sweden).
"Ultra-wideband circular-polarized radiation element with integrated feeding" was invented by Jian Yang (Molndal, Sweden) and Thomas Emanuelsson (Vastra Frolunda, Sweden).
According to the abstract* released by the U.S. Patent & Trademark Office: "An antenna element (100) for an array antenna.
